Strong graduate outcomes — known for computer science

University of Maryland Global Campus is a public institution in Adelphi with particular strength in computer science and business.

A large campus of 48.2K undergraduates with a 20:1 student-faculty ratio. The suburban location offers a balance of campus life and nearby amenities.

30% of students graduate within four years, and graduates earn a median of $65,287 a decade after enrollment. Net price after aid averages $14,514.
